You may find that it is hard to be done … WebChildhood cancer remains the leading cause of death by disease among children in the United States. Every day, 42 children aged 0-19 are diagnosed with cancer and the average age of diagnosis is 10. WebNo primary drug approvals for rhabdomyosarcoma have occurred in history ever, with only 12 drugs developed for childhood cancer approved by the FDA in 44 years. By comparison, on average more than 12 adult cancer drugs receive FDA approval for effectiveness ANUALLY. ...
